Letter of Approval Arrived!

We got back from AWANA awards night on Wednesday and found a big envelope in our mailbox from United States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S). Inside was the long awaited letter of approval from USCIS that our fingerprints cleared! This is the last document that must be included in our dossier that we have been waiting on. So tomorrow morning--in the predicted rain, wind, and brisk (42oF high) weather--I am going to be taking the train to Chicago and walking to the Secretary of State and Chinese Consulate offices in order to get that document authenticated. The Chinese Consulate will then mail it to our agency in the next 5-7 business days. Once they receive it on to China it travels!!!! Finally our paperwork will be reaching China in the next couple of weeks. One step closer to meeting our daughter. :)
